    Default Boat Problems


    Having a couple of issues with the boat after a windy, rough weekend. I have two questions: First, my power trim is not working correctly. I am able to trim my engine up, but not down. When i push the button, it's not responding at all, not a click or anything. Second, I seem to have developed a leak somewhere. What is the best way to determing where it is coming from. I have looked it over thoroughly inside and out. It seems as though it is coming from the rear somewhere. I think i might try to put some water inside the boat and see where it leaks. any other suggestions? thanks for the help.

    Things on the trim..Trim button no good, trim down relay no good or faulty wiring (or corrosion). What engine u have? Helps to know this. If relay bad, u can get one at auto parts store at half the cost of boat dealer. It is only a horn relay.

    Hey Adamr:

    Be sure and check your live wells and/or bait tanks for leaks, including the hoses and fittings running to them. To check the livewells just put water in them while the boat is on the trailer and see if water comes out the hull drain hole. You can also fill them to a certain level and then come back later and see if the water has gone down. If you have a pump to fill your livewells from with lake water make sure the housing or hose fittings on it aren't leaking.

    ..if you have more than 1 switch for t/t...console and motor..try switchs if neither sw works bad relay, if one sw works other sw bad....if only one sw look by motor controls and find 3 wires together...1 blue, 1 green and either red or black....these are t/t wires....there will be a connector close to controls....disconnect connector...blue=up, green=down, other color 12volts...use paper clip or something to jumper other color to blue and see if motor goes up to make sure you got right wires...then jump other color to green if motor goes down bad switch...if not then bad sol/relay or other possible problem.....let us know what happens...good luck!!
